Ganesh Thapa is a scholar working on Economics and Econometrics, General Agricultural and Biological Sciences and Soil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Ganesh Thapa has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 643 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Economics and Econometrics, 16 papers in General Agricultural and Biological Sciences and 10 papers in Soil Science. Recurrent topics in Ganesh Thapa’s work include Agricultural Innovations and Practices (15 papers), Agricultural risk and resilience (10 papers) and Income, Poverty, and Inequality (8 papers). Ganesh Thapa is often cited by papers focused on Agricultural Innovations and Practices (15 papers), Agricultural risk and resilience (10 papers) and Income, Poverty, and Inequality (8 papers). Ganesh Thapa collaborates with scholars based in United States, India and United Kingdom. Ganesh Thapa's co-authors include Raghav Gaiha, Katsushi S. Imai, Anjani Kumar, Samuel Kobina Annim, P. K. Joshi, Gerald Shively, Devesh Roy, Sunil Saroj, Dil Bahadur Rahut and Pradeep Joshi and has published in prestigious journals such as World Development, Journal of Development Economics and American Journal of Agricultural Economics.
